
Earlier today brought violence to a Deerfield Beach apartment building when two individuals were left injured in a stabbing incident, authorities have confirmed. The Broward Sheriff's Office said that the altercation occurred near SW 1st Terrace and SW 1st Court just after 3:30 a.m., landing two victims in the hospital with injuries. A 50-year-old man has been arrested, facing two counts of attempted murder in connection with the incident, as reported by both Local 10 News and CBS News Miami.
Following the event, residents were forced to hastily gather outside while deputies conducted an investigation at the scene. There, the authorities were observed to thoroughly search around the building and even a dumpster, discovering a bloodied piece of clothing in front of the premises, as Local 10 News details. The suspect in custody has been identified by the sheriff’s office as Thelson Smith, who now awaits legal proceedings relating to the brutal altercation.
The details surrounding the victims' condition remain unclear, with both news outlets withholding such information until further official updates are provided. Paramedics quickly transported the victims to a local hospital for treatment as they were treated for their wounds.
